Is Biden Pardoning Marijuana Prisoners or what?

Graham Cooper by Graham Cooper
October 9, 2024
in Featured, Politics
136
SHARES
1.2k
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ter
Views: 3,276

While Biden has granted pardons for anyone with a cannabis possession, there are still about 3,000 people in federal prison due to cannabis. They would need to get released through a commutation of their sentences.

To be fair to Biden, most pardons and clemency actions happen in the last few months before a president leaves office for good. But considering he isn’t running for office, Biden’s lame duck period started early, and still there is no action on these prisoners.

President Biden granted clemency to just under 13,000 people who had a marijuana conviction on their record, and this was a fantastic step forward. However, the people suffering the most from marijuana convictions are still waiting.

In March of this year, the Last Prisoner Project sent a list of names who should be given a commutation. Hopefully enough pressure is put on the president to act before it’s too late. Having to sit in prison for something people do out in the open must be an extremely tough pill to swallow.
